An Overview of Metal Finishing - Normally, metal polishing is essential for a pleasing appearance as well as clean-room applications. It is among the most common techniques for its usefulness in intensifying the natural beauty of the item, as an example, motor bike parts, automobile parts or kitchenware. In addition, plenty of clean-rooms need a shiny finish as a way to minimize the perviousness of the material that could result in particles to build up and contaminate. A superb illustration of this practice could be in a vacuum chamber.

You'll discover lots of different ways to finish metals, and we'll look at several of the techniques required. Metals can be polished electromechanically, chemically, manually, or with purpose made buffing machines. A particular buffing paste or compound is frequently utilized, that may contain tripoli, dolomite, limestone, chalk, aluminum oxide, chromium oxide, or iron oxide.

Polishing stainless steel, because of its weak thermal conductivity, its hardness, and its reasonably high viscosity is just about the time-consuming. Then again, items produced from non-ferrous metals are definitely more amenable to buffing, because they need the lower amount of operations.

A lower pad speed is commonly employed any time a premium quality mirror finish is needed. Finishing buffs coated in compound will be noticeably impacted by the pressures on the pad. The power of the pressure on the surface can be elevated to a specified extent, however further overreaching the perfect amount of force not simply cuts down on the quality level of the process, but also can degrade effectiveness, may cause wear on the part, plus there is also an evident heating up of the items being worked on, an outcome of friction. When you are using thin pieces, it's raised heat (and a corresponding flexibility of the metal) that cause parts to flex, buckle or warp. In general, it takes a seasoned polisher to factor in all these fundamentals to equally avert damage to the part and to work successfully. To be able to substantially increase the quality of the resulting surface, the finishing operation really needs to be performed with not as much aggression and not as much pressure in order to in the end complete a surface devoid of scratches or fine lines brought about by the finishing procedure, thus ending up with a sleek mirror finish.
